The 100 ns reverse recovery time (trr) at 30 A forward current is the spec that decides whether this diode handles the switching frequency without excessive turn-off loss — it is fast enough for hard-switching PFC running 50–100 kHz, but not intended for the sub-50 ns trr demands of 200 kHz+ resonant converters. The insulated DOP3I-2 package means the metal tab is electrically isolated — you bolt it directly to a grounded heatsink without a mica insulator or thermal pad. That saves assembly time and improves thermal transfer versus a standard TO-247 with an isolation washer. ## Conduction loss and thermal budget at 30 A At 30 A forward current the maximum forward voltage is 2 V, which puts conduction loss at 60 W. That is the number the heatsink design starts from. Reverse leakage at the full 1000 V blocking voltage is 15 µA at 25°C. That figure climbs with junction temperature — expect it to multiply roughly 10× at 125°C. For standby-power-sensitive designs, the leakage at high temperature needs to be factored into the bias supply budget. ## Package and mounting — the insulated tab advantage The DOP3I-2 is a through-hole package with straight leads and an insulated metal tab. Through-hole mounting handles the mechanical leverage of a bolt-on heatsink better than a surface-mount D2PAK, which can crack solder joints under thermal cycling if the heatsink is heavy.","metaTitle":"STTH3010PI Fast Recovery Diode, 1 kV 30 A DOP3I-2","metaDescription":"STTH3010PI 1000 V 30 A fast recovery diode, 100 ns trr, 2 V Vf, 175°C Tj max.
